Attend XDA's Second Annual Developer Conference, XDA:DevCon 2014!
5,730,130 Members 53,266 Now Online
XDA Developers Android and Mobile Development Forum

[HOW TO] RockMyMoto Guide for Windows! [*NEWB PROOF*]

Tip us?
 
DG4FREE
Old
(Last edited by DG4FREE; 3rd November 2013 at 06:26 AM.)
#1  
DG4FREE's Avatar
Senior Member - OP
Thanks Meter 56
Posts: 109
Join Date: Jun 2010
Location: Tempe
Tutorial [HOW TO] RockMyMoto Guide for Windows! [*NEWB PROOF*]

So if you were like me and upon first watching JCase's video for RockMyMoto and were confused, this is for you. This guide will cater to Windows users since Mac and Linux users should be able to follow along seamlessly to JCase's steps. The steps here are no different, the commands are the same, just an extra application that works better than the Windows built in Telnet client.

First off I just want to thank JCase for taking so much time to release this for us. All credit goes to him.

Download Cydia Impactor (Thanks Saurik!) from his website HERE.

Download the RockMyMoto.zip attachment from JCase's post HERE.

Next download the PuTTYtel file "puttytel.exe" (You don't need the full application) HERE.

The initial steps are the same regardless of platform. I won't go into details on getting ADB set up, etc. Follow JCase's video and guide for all of that or search around XDA. Chances are someone else has explained this.



***STEP ONE***

So at this point your phone should be connected to ADB and you should have your IP Address. Leave your ADB window open as we will go back to it later. Run the Cydia Impactor application from the above download.

From the drop down menu, select:

Code:
# start telnetd as system on port 2222
Click on start and you should see a series of messages saying testing, installing, waiting to complete (a couple others) and then it goes back to the # start telnetd" message. This is OK.


***STEP TWO***

Run the "puttytel.exe" file downloaded from the link above.

From the initial screen, enter in your IP Address from the ADB terminal in the box where it says "Host Name (or IP Address).

Enter "2222" without quotes in the box listed as Port.

Make sure the connection type has Telnet selected and then click "Open" at the bottom.



A PuTTYtel window will open up where we will enter the code JCase provided.

***STEP THREE***


In JCase's video he types in the line:

Code:
telnet {IP Address} 2222
We don't need that step as we already connected it through Step 2.

Proceed to run the exploit:

Code:
dalvikvm -cp /sdcard/RockMyMoto.jar RockMyMoto


After the first run, it will say to "ADB Reboot" your phone.

Open up the ADB window from earlier and run the command:

Code:
adb reboot
This will reboot the phone.


***STEP FOUR***

Because PuTTYtel is connecting to the phone to run the exploit, rebooting the phone closes the connection. We need to redo Steps 1-3, running the Cydia Impactor, opening PuTTYtel and connecting it using the IP, and running the same exploit command. The phone reboots itself after the second exploit command so no need to adb reboot again.


***STEP FIVE***

Checking for root. After the exploit has been ran three times, go back to the ADB window and type the following:

Code:
adb shell su -c "id"
If you get the return message saying:

Code:
uid=0(root) gid=0(root)
You're done and rooted! Go install SuperSu from the Play Store and make sure to throw a couple bucks JCase's way for making this great tool.

http://digitalculture.asu.edu

PHONE: AT&T Nexus 5
PHONE ROM: Android L Developer Preview
TABLET: Nexus 7 2013
TABLET ROM: Stock Android 4.4.4

Android L Boot Animation
The Following 26 Users Say Thank You to DG4FREE For This Useful Post: [ Click to Expand ]
 
cartmenicus
Old
#2  
cartmenicus's Avatar
Recognized Contributor
Thanks Meter 1968
Posts: 2,906
Join Date: Nov 2011
Location: British columbia

 
DONATE TO ME
Thanks a ton!

Sent from my Nexus 7 using Tapatalk
Device: Nexus 7,nexus 5
Rom: N7: AOSPA, faux kernel. Nexus 5:AOSPA, ElementalX
 
DG4FREE
Old
(Last edited by DG4FREE; 3rd November 2013 at 05:48 AM.) Reason: spelling
#3  
DG4FREE's Avatar
Senior Member - OP
Thanks Meter 56
Posts: 109
Join Date: Jun 2010
Location: Tempe
Quote:
Originally Posted by mcsqwizzys98 View Post
Thanks a ton!

Sent from my Nexus 7 using Tapatalk
No problem. Let me know if you can get it to work on your desktop. I'll stick around in IRC for awhile as to not clog up the thread.
http://digitalculture.asu.edu

PHONE: AT&T Nexus 5
PHONE ROM: Android L Developer Preview
TABLET: Nexus 7 2013
TABLET ROM: Stock Android 4.4.4

Android L Boot Animation
The Following User Says Thank You to DG4FREE For This Useful Post: [ Click to Expand ]
 
cartmenicus
Old
#4  
cartmenicus's Avatar
Recognized Contributor
Thanks Meter 1968
Posts: 2,906
Join Date: Nov 2011
Location: British columbia

 
DONATE TO ME
awesome it worked thanks man! and thanks @jcase for the help!
Device: Nexus 7,nexus 5
Rom: N7: AOSPA, faux kernel. Nexus 5:AOSPA, ElementalX
 
lowvolt1
Old
#5  
lowvolt1's Avatar
Senior Member
Thanks Meter 165
Posts: 686
Join Date: Feb 2012
Awesome!! I struggled a bit until I read this. Great Job!!
 
dsimages
Old
#6  
dsimages's Avatar
Senior Member
Thanks Meter 83
Posts: 236
Join Date: Oct 2009
Worked like a charm.
Now just that damn VZ bootloader...

---------- Post added at 11:21 AM ---------- Previous post was at 11:18 AM ----------

Also, for those of you reading on rooting and not really confident enough to use adb I suggest this .exe.
http://forum.xda-developers.com/show...php?p=42407269
Its a minimal adb shell. Simple and easy to use, just install the program on a windows machine, open it up, plug in the phone, start your commands.
If one of my post's offended you, click on the "No Thanks" button located below.
 
bozbeast
Old
#7  
Member
Thanks Meter 2
Posts: 32
Join Date: Jan 2009
My issue:
Attached Thumbnails
Click image for larger version

Name:	Capture.PNG
Views:	1707
Size:	62.2 KB
ID:	2368739  
The Following User Says Thank You to bozbeast For This Useful Post: [ Click to Expand ]
 
1ManWolfePack
Old
#8  
Account currently disabled
Thanks Meter 1761
Posts: 2,366
Join Date: Jul 2012
^you adb push'd .zip instead of .jar. Rerun it through adb. Then it'll work. Happened to me as well.

Sent from my XT1060 using Tapatalk
The Following User Says Thank You to 1ManWolfePack For This Useful Post: [ Click to Expand ]
 
bozbeast
Old
#9  
Member
Thanks Meter 2
Posts: 32
Join Date: Jan 2009
The OP updated his mistake, instead of pushing the .zip, it should be the .jar
 
mpetruzz
Old
#10  
mpetruzz's Avatar
Senior Member
Thanks Meter 105
Posts: 1,510
Join Date: Nov 2010
When I run impactor it just sits at testing #9950697. I've tried it a few times and each it does that. What can I do??

Tags
jcase, moto, motox, rock, rockmymoto
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es